25 gal qt cycled sponge in hob filter.

Picked up 2 clowns last week. Fed second day and appetite has increased since. Seemed to act normal but a tad timid, have gotten more active daily. Dosed prazi day 4. Day 9 is today and came home to do water change and redose. Lights were out for the day found one on the bottom of the tank and one up at the top almost floating.

Temp ph and salinity all fine. Ammonia badge says yellow. Testing with red sea now

Doing a 5 gallon water change right now. Current problem is heating water otherwise I could do more.

Only other issue I've observed is stringy white poop.

Ideas?

White stringy poop indicates internal parasites which are best treated by soaking food in metroplex and focus (to bind it to the food) for 10-14 days or dosing metroplex in the quarantine water if the fish aren’t eating.

I just added 1 measure of metroplex and 5 measures of focus to a teaspoon of pellet food and a few drops of tank water and mashed it all up. When they go through all that I will make more if needed. Plan on treating mine for 10 days. I'm only on day three. I don't see why you couldn't treat while using prazi at the same time.

I just take as much as they normally eat and crumble it up with my fingers while adding it to the tank.

Not the most appetizing look, ha. The fish seem to love it though.

One measure of Metroplex (Metronidazole) and one measure of Focus on a teaspoon - and if you don't feed the full teaspoon, pop the rest into the refrigerator for a day or three. Just like your Thanksgiving leftovers, it'll be fine.

There's a popular medicine (I use it myself) called "General Cure" by API. It's a combination of Metronidazole and Praziquantel, the active ingredient in Prazi-Pro. You'll be fine to dose the two together.
